

I'm still processing Automatic Noodle, and I think I will be for a long time. When I started it, I did not expect to find something so profound. Automatic Noodle is a book set in the future that captures the feeling of living today as a queer person. The feeling of watching your rights being stripped away and listening to people debate your very personhood, and yet still needing to get up and go to work in the morning. The feeling of impending doom, and yet still having to live your life because there's nothing else you can do.
However, this book is about hope. Not just surviving but thriving despite shitty conditions and a hostile world. Fighting for yourself but not by yourself. Finding connection and community. Living, despite everything.
I needed this book, and I don't think I will ever forget it.
